GRE stands for Graduate Record Examination. It’s a commercially run standardized test whose scores are used by many graduate schools in the U.S. and a few other nations as an admission criterion. The exam is administered by ETS (Educational Testing Service). As such admissions in graduate schools depend on a combination of various factors like [...]

BBC Hindi did its first broadcast on 11th May, 1940 in India. Since then, BBC Hindi has become the household name for latest news and current affairs. If you want to know the truth then listen to BBC Hindi has become a phrase in India. At present around 2.5 million people in India regularly listen [...]

According to German researchers, eating less calorie food is very beneficial for good memory. This observation is more relevant for men and women whose age is greater than 30. In the study, researchers found that people who cut their calorie intake by approximately 30 percent performed better on standard memory tests after just three months. [...]

A Group Discussion is nothing but a formal discussion involving 5 to 10 participants in a group. These days GD is being used by B-schools and organizations to judge whether the candidate has certain personality traits and skills that it desires in its members. Normally in GD, the group of candidates is given a topic [...]
